Welcome to our JuneJuly issue,Ā where the majority of the content isĀ male-focussed. To honour Menās Health Month (June), Robert Teunissen writesĀ on Encouraging men to open upĀ about prostate cancer while Dr Jireh Serfonteinās topic Reframing sexualityĀ for men on ADT is a critical aspectĀ for prostate cancer survivorship.
With our theme being The path to innovation, our cover story My secondĀ life depicts the success of a drug trial that Des Watkins underwent twenty years ago to treat a gastrointestinal stromal tumour (GIST). The supremacy of this drug invention is further confirmed with Dr Daleen Geldenhuys saying, āBefore the advent of targeted therapy, GISTs had a dismal prognosis.ā Read her article How are GISTs diagnosed?
Keeping with the latest technology,Ā Dr Sylvia Rodrigues expands on Unveiling the invisible scalpel: Gamma KnifeĀ surgery while Graeme Le Roux tells us how cryoablation saved him from having major surgery to remove a rectal tumour that would have left him with a urostomy bag.Ā
We are so grateful for all the researchers and innovative minds that come up with new drugs and new treatment techniques that help ease cancer patientsā journeys. Itās thanks to them that many can celebrate International CancerĀ Survivors Day (2 June).
Happy reading men, this is for you!
